Rocking Toilet

A toilet that shifts or rocks when you sit on it is more than a nuisance — it’s a potential leak risk. Movement often indicates loose bolts, a deteriorated wax ring, or flooring issues beneath the toilet.

Leaking

Leaks around the toilet base or tank are urgent problems. Even a small drip can cause water damage, mold growth, and structural deterioration.

One-Piece Toilets

A one-piece toilet has the tank and bowl molded together as a single unit. This seamless design is sleek, easier to clean, and reduces the risk of leaks between components.

Dual-Flush Option

Dual-flush toilets let you choose between a low-volume flush for liquids and a standard flush for solids — a feature that can significantly reduce water usage.

Our Toilet Installation Process

Water Heater Installation Worker

A proper installation ensures your toilet sits securely, seals tightly, and operates without leaks or wobbling. At Ambient Edge, we follow a detailed, step-by-step installation process based on industry standards and manufacturer guidelines.

Below is what you can expect when our team installs your new toilet.

1. Removal of Old Toilet: We begin by safely disconnecting the water supply, draining the tank and bowl, and removing the existing toilet. Our plumbers protect your floors and minimize disruption during this step.

2. Inspect & Install New Toilet Flange: Once the old toilet is removed, we examine the condition of the flange—the critical connection point between your toilet and drain. If it’s damaged, corroded, or improperly aligned, we repair or replace it to ensure a tight, leak-free seal.

3. Install & Bolt New Toilet: Next, we position the new toilet over the flange with a fresh wax or rubber seal. Proper alignment is essential here; even a slight tilt can eventually cause leaks. We secure the toilet with bolts and confirm that it sits firmly without rocking.

4. Attaching the Tank : For two-piece toilets, we attach the tank to the bowl using high-quality hardware that prevents leaks between components. We tighten all connections to the manufacturer’s specifications to ensure stability.

5. Installing Seat & Lid: We install the toilet seat and lid, ensuring they fit securely and operate smoothly. If you’ve selected a soft-close or specialty seat, we ensure proper alignment and performance.

6. Testing for Leaks: Finally, we reconnect the water supply, fill the tank, and test the toilet through multiple flushes. We check for leaks at the base, tank bolts, supply line, and internal seals. We only consider the job complete once your toilet is performing flawlessly.
